
If QuickBooks is unable to open an invoice, or freezes when the invoice is opened, you're not alone.This is among the most frequent complaints that business proprietors have, particularly in the midst of busy times. Click on Create Invoice and suddenly everything stops. Cursor stuck. Screen grey. There is no response. You have to wait. You force close. You reopen. The same thing happens.
It's at first a feeling of random. Then, it gets worse and affects work. Invoices get delayed. Customers wait. You lose patience. Then you begin to blame the software and not understanding what's really happening behind the screen.
The truth is simple.
QuickBooks does not freeze due to any reason. Invoicing happens to be an area where problems from multiple sources manifest.
Let's break this down properly.
Why Invoicing Triggers Freezing More Than Other Tasks
The creation of an invoice isn't an easy job for QuickBooks.
When you open an invoice, the software pulls information from several sources at one time.
Customer details
Item list
Tax rules
Price levels
Payment terms
In the event that inventory data are enabled
Prior transactions
Templates
Company file structure
All of this is packed in one go.
If something within the chain is outdated, weak, damaged, or overloaded, QuickBooks Pro Advisor consultant (notes.bmcs.one) struggles. This is the way it's warning you that something is not right It may not always be clear, but often.
So, invoicing issues occur even if other areas are all fine.
Common Reasons QuickBooks Freezes During Invoicing
Let's look at the real causes. Don't make guesses. Not generic advice.
Large or Bloated Company File
Over time, QuickBooks files grow.
An endless number of invoices, transactions attached lists, invoices, old customers, inactive items, and audit trail logs continue to pile up.
If a file is larger than one size, the invoicing becomes quite heavy.
Every invoice will have more backstory than you are aware.
This is very common in firms that do not archive or clean files.
Damaged Invoice Templates
Customized templates look nice until they break things.
Copied templates
Old logos
Formatting is corrupted
Templates created in older versions
A single damaged template may create a froze in QuickBooks the moment it tries to download an invoice design.
Many users keep using the same template over time without being aware that this is the issue.
Item List Issues
Invoices heavily depend on item lists.
If things aren't correctly installed, linked to improper accounts, or duplicated multiple times QuickBooks will struggle to load them correctly.
Inventory items with negative amounts
Inactive items are still linked to invoices
Items that are created by imports, but without cleanup
These slowing processes quietly drag on until the process of invoicing becomes painful.
Network Problems in Multi User Mode
In multi user environments, invoicing is often the initial thing to be frozen.
A weak network
Hosting with no stability
Incorrect folder permissions
Server database not responding correctly
Even a minor network glitch can cause a screen to freeze while QuickBooks searches for data.
Background Processes Interfering
QuickBooks needs system resources.
When scanning for viruses, Windows upgrade, backup tool, or sync software run within the background, invoicing suffers.
This is commonplace on systems with multiple purposes, but not for dedicated accounting machines.
Corrupt Customer Records
Sometimes, the issue is not QuickBooks in any way.
It is one specific customer.
You click Create Invoice.
QuickBooks freezes can only be used by that customer.
Other customers function fine.
This typically means that the customer has damaged records or associated transactions.
Program or Version Issues
Outdated QuickBooks versions
Incomplete updates
Partial installations
The files that were left over from older versions
All of these may cause frozen screens when opening transactions.
Why Reinstalling Often Does Not Fix It
A lot of users attempt reinstalling the system before doing so.
Sometimes it's helpful. Often it does not.
Why?
Because reinstalling your software will make it impossible to repair the company's data.
It's not going to be able to cleanse lists.
It can't fix templates.
It doesn't fix the network problems.
It is not able to repair internal data damage.
This is the reason why freezing occurs even after restarting.
How QuickBooks Proadvisors Actually Fix This Problem
This is why QuickBooks certified Proadvisors do their work in a different way.
They are not based on random fixes.
They will diagnose.
Here's what a proper Proadvisor method will look like.
Step One Identify the Trigger
Proadvisor is able to detect when a freeze takes place.
Only during the invoicing process.
Only for specific customers
Only when multi user mode is active.
Only with a certain template
Only on certain systems
This helps narrow the issue quickly.
Step Two Test with Clean Conditions
Proadvisors are able to test invoicing within controlled conditions.
Switching to default template
In the process of creating a test user
To open an invoice, you must be in single user mode
Tests on a different workstation
If freezing does not occur under clean conditions, it may be a result of an external cause.
Step Three Review File Health
This is vital.
A Proadvisor checks
Size of the company's file
Audit the trail behavior
List integrity
Transaction load
Hidden data damage
They know when a file can be fixed and when reorganization is required.
Step Four Clean and Optimize Lists
Customer lists and lists of items are properly cleaned.
Removing duplicates
Link correction for accounts
Deactivating any entries that are not being used
Restoring the logic of inventory
This alone eliminates freezing in a lot of cases.
Step Five Repair Templates Safely
Instead, of editing broken templates The Proadvisors restore them.
They create layouts
Re add logos correctly
Remove corrupt formatting
Test performance after each change
This reduces the likelihood of repeating problems.
Step Six Fix Multi User and Network Setup
For shared environments, Proadvisors confirm
Management of databases through the Database Server
Permissions to Folder
Hosting configuration
Network stability
Many freezing issues will disappear when QuickBooks is able to seamlessly communicate with other systems.
Step Seven Apply Targeted Updates and Repairs
Only after diagnosis do Proadvisors do an update or repair to QuickBooks.
Clean install when required
Repair of a selective component
Checks for compatibility
Not blind reinstalling.
Why Businesses Trust QuickBooks Proadvisors for This Issue
Since freezing during billing is not just an inconvenience.
It's time-consuming. It can delay billing. This can impact cash flow.
Proadvisor recognizes that fixing the software is just a part of the task.
The goal is to have smooth invoices with no interruptions.
Businesses are the reason for choosing Proadvisors instead of generic support lines.
They're not looking for resolutions, but scripts.
When You Should Stop Troubleshooting Yourself
Self fixing should be stopped if
Freezing happens daily
Only invoicing is affected
Reinstall failed to help.
A variety of users have the problem
Invoices can be frozen for specific customers
The company's data is old or large
At this point, trial and error takes longer than it reduces.
Final Thoughts
QuickBooks freezing during invoicing is not a mystery.
It is an indicator.
A configuration, directory, or the environment is struggling with load.
Ignoring it only makes the problem worse.
A QuickBooks Proadvisor certified by QuickBooks does not just end the freeze.
They determine the reason for it.
When invoicing starts to run smoothly it is easy to feel the difference immediately.
More efficient billing. The less frustration. Better control.
If QuickBooks freezes every when you attempt to be paid, it's not something you can accept.
It's a thing that needs to be repaired with care.

If you want next, I can
• Optimize this for
SEO meta title and description
• Rewrite it in
slightly more conversational or slightly more technical tone
• Create
spintax versions of the title
• Convert it into a
service landing page
Just say the word.